Sony Joins the SSD Consumer Market with Its First 240GB and 480GB Drives

It seems that the Japanese technological giant is trying to explore some new business opportunities by entering the consumer SSD market with its latest solid state drives which will be the first models released outside of Japan. Finally, the SLW-M series will get an international roll-out supposedly as another reasonably priced solution in the entry-level SSD segment. In essence, the SSDs are 2.5-inch drives supporting SATA 3.0 and will initially come in two sizes – 240GB and 480GB.

Regarding performance, users can expect up to 560MB/s sequential read speeds and up to 530MB/s sequential write speeds. Each drive boasts a 7mm slim design, 128 MB DDR3 buffer memory and comes equipped with the Acronis True Image 2015 and Sony SSD ToolBox software for managing and saving user’s data. For instance, the  System Clone function of the Acronis True Image 2015 HD app can help you easily backup your entire data including your operating system and applications from your PC to Sony’s SSD. Whereas the Sony SSD Toolbox provides the ability to check the drive information and status like model name, capacity, firmware version, serial number and lifespan.

Sony_SLW-M_SSD_01

It’s reported that the SLW-MG2 (240GB) and SLW-MG4(480GB) drives feature a Phison S10 series controller along with Toshiba’s TLC NAND flash memory. The drives will also come with a 9.5mm spacer for those that need the adapter for notebooks with upgradeable drive bays. On top of that, the manufacturer is providing a 3-year warranty on the SSDs.

The exact pricing and availability in North America and Europe, however, are yet to be announced. There is no information if smaller or larger storage options will be available in the future, but for now, these are the only two sizes that you can choose from.

Presumably, we’ll see more variations of the SLW-M Series if Sony manages to provide aggressive price tags for the existing models. Considering the fact the entry-level SSD market is already highly saturated, it will be interesting to see whether Sony will manage to stay ahead of the pack in a market segment where there is already stiff competition and similar products can be found at an affordable price.
